How to start a Cult of the Possessed Warband? by Kholdaimon in mordheim

[–]RedditUser516712 3 points4 points  (0 children)

Recommendation is to take full heroes, and each possessed and mutants with extra arm mutation. You should have enough for 2 beastmen (put in separate groups for lads roll). Give the beastmen 2 daggers each and the mutants three daggers each (extra arm lol), and the magister nothing, just starts with dagger and hope he rolls eye of the gods for his first spell (prob the best to start with). Cast it on the possessed and give them extra wounds or toughness is the best

Now, this puts you at probably matching set of wounds to other starting warbands or more. The possessed and beastmen have 2 wounds each and so with 7 dudes total and 4 with 2 wounds, you are at 11 wounds for the warband. Most warbands will start with 7 to 11 one wound models.

This is the best start IMO in the long run as if you blow a bunch on one possessed, he can get shot by ranged or ganged up on and if he dies for good you might be out 300 crowns (if you spent that much on him) and few heroes, this would set you back to lose the campaign probably. With my recommended starting warband, after a few gamesr you should just buy henchmen in order of beastmen and then brethren, obV., and just give clubs and daggers until u have a full roster. Then you should replace with hired swords magic users witch. Warlock, ogres. Troll, etc which gives it a low chaos vibe

The alternative start is with just the magic resistance mutation on the two mutants (cheapest - dark blood? Or something) and no mutations on the possessed, you can get 3 beastmen and a dark souls or brethren if you go this route, but remember that you can't buy mutations later, so I don't like this as much as you possessed and mutants never get that +1 attack, and you'll eventually get the henchmen if you don't get super unlucky.

Of course, one day. If you lose a hero and get a ton of cash, you can buy the dream possessed of every mutation and its like 600 gold or something(?) I've never done this but it sounds fun.

First game warbands advice by Ordinary-Reaction519 in mordheim

[–]RedditUser516712 -3 points-2 points  (0 children)

With those warbands, you'll probably have between 7 to 11 total in each warband on the first game depending upon how much people spend on equipment for their heroes (or mutations for possessed etc). You can cap it at 10 starting if you want, but it shouldn't matter.

Now, with these warbands and the 1/3rd ranged house rule. They are pretty balanced. Its not so much the warbands themselves and the tactics that make a game less fun over time, its that someone will get really lucky with after game rolls and someone else will get really unlucky separating them across time where one is super powerful and the other feels like "why am i playing at this point". To avoid this, make each game 1:1, but every fourth game (after each person in your 4 man group plays each other in 1:1) a free for all where alliances can be made and usually the person in the lead will get ganged up on and take them down a peg. You can do a 4 person free for all each game. But because they take so long and will be less high stakes than the one after three 1:1 games. It will feel more laborious to play lots of free for all games and will likely get boring. The game shines in 30-45min 1:1 games where you rotate players and enjoy leveling up ur dudes. If you have a 5 hour play session you'll get in 3-5 games and it will feel a lot like a campaign and your warband will feel developed over time. This is especially true if people generally know what they want to spend their cash on and what skills to take so the post game buying and skill decisions take minimal time. It's more fun to play 4 games in a gaming session and think a lot about what skills you want later after everyone leaves than to play 1 game, spend an hour and a half mulling over skills and equipment and then play 1 more game before the game day is over.
